.uppercase{text-transform:uppercase}.breadcrumb{max-width:1630px}.container.plain,.container .inner{max-width:1630px}.about-shops{padding-top:0;padding-bottom:40px}.letter-filter{padding:25px 0 15px;text-align:center;color:#fff;background-color:#36c}.letter-filter .heading{text-align:inherit}.letter-filter ul{display:flex;flex-wrap:wrap;justify-content:center;align-items:flex-start;padding:0;margin:0;list-style-type:none;font-size:17px;line-height:21px}.letter-filter ul li{margin:0 0 15px;padding:0;border-right:1px solid #fff}.letter-filter ul li.current{font-weight:800;padding:0 10px}.letter-filter ul li:last-of-type{border-right:none}.letter-filter a{color:inherit;text-decoration:none;display:block;padding:0 10px}.letter-filter a:hover{text-decoration:underline}.shop-summary{padding:60px 0 0}.shop-summary .group{float:left;width:18%;padding-left:65px;margin:0 2.5% 60px 0;position:relative}.shop-summary .group .sub-heading{margin-bottom:0;position:absolute;top:0;left:0;width:60px;font-size:58px;line-height:42px;font-weight:700}.shop-summary .group .sub-heading a{text-decoration:none;color:inherit}.shop-summary .group .sub-heading a:hover{text-decoration:underline}.shop-summary .group ul{padding:0;margin:0;list-style-type:none;font-size:14px;line-height:16px}.shop-summary .group ul li{padding:0;margin:0 0 5px}.shop-summary .group ul a{color:inherit;text-decoration:none}.shop-summary .group ul a:hover{text-decoration:underline}.shop-summary .group .view-more{font-size:12px;line-height:14px}.shop-summary .group:nth-of-type(5n){margin-right:0}.shop-summary .group:nth-of-type(5n+1){clear:left}.shop-summary+.about-shops{padding-top:0}.shop-summary:after{content:"";height:0;clear:both;display:table}@media only screen and (max-width:1024px){.shop-summary .group{float:left;width:23%;margin:0 2% 50px 0}.shop-summary .group:nth-of-type(5n){margin-right:2%}.shop-summary .group:nth-of-type(5n+1){clear:none}.shop-summary .group:nth-of-type(4n){margin-right:0}.shop-summary .group:nth-of-type(4n+1){clear:left}}@media only screen and (max-width:850px){.shop-summary .group{width:31%;margin-right:3.5%}.shop-summary .group:nth-of-type(5n),.shop-summary .group:nth-of-type(4n){margin-right:3.5%}.shop-summary .group:nth-of-type(5n+1),.shop-summary .group:nth-of-type(4n+1){clear:none}.shop-summary .group:nth-of-type(3n){margin-right:0}.shop-summary .group:nth-of-type(3n+1){clear:left}}@media only screen and (max-width:767px){.shop-summary .group{padding-left:55px}.shop-summary .group .sub-heading{font-size:50px;line-height:42px;width:50px}.shop-summary .group ul{color:#555}}@media only screen and (max-width:650px){.shop-summary .group{width:47%;margin-right:6%}.shop-summary .group:nth-of-type(5n),.shop-summary .group:nth-of-type(4n),.shop-summary .group:nth-of-type(3n){margin-right:6%}.shop-summary .group:nth-of-type(5n+1),.shop-summary .group:nth-of-type(4n+1),.shop-summary .group:nth-of-type(3n+1){clear:none}.shop-summary .group:nth-of-type(2n){margin-right:0}.shop-summary .group:nth-of-type(2n+1){clear:left}}@media only screen and (max-width:400px){.shop-summary .group{float:none;width:auto;margin-right:0}.shop-summary .group:nth-of-type(5n),.shop-summary .group:nth-of-type(4n),.shop-summary .group:nth-of-type(3n){margin-right:0}.shop-summary .group:nth-of-type(5n+1),.shop-summary .group:nth-of-type(4n+1),.shop-summary .group:nth-of-type(3n+1),.shop-summary .group:nth-of-type(2n+1){clear:none}}.breadcrumb{margin-bottom:10px}.container.plain.shop-letter{padding:60px 15px 30px 125px;position:relative}.container.plain.shop-letter .letter{position:absolute;top:60px;left:15px;margin:0;width:60px;font-size:58px;line-height:42px;font-weight:700;color:#1978bd}.container.plain.shop-letter .letter span{display:none}.container.plain.shop-letter .shops{margin-bottom:30px;column-count:4;-moz-column-count:4;-webkit-column-count:4;column-gap:80px;-moz-column-gap:80px;-webkit-column-gap:80px}.container.plain.shop-letter .shops p{margin-bottom:10px}.container.plain.shop-letter .shops a{color:inherit;text-decoration:none}.container.plain.shop-letter .shops a:hover{text-decoration:underline}.shop-by-letter-pagination-wrapper .pagination_wrapper{margin-bottom:0}.pagination_wrapper .pagination:after{margin:0 4px 5px;padding:0;text-align:center;overflow:hidden;height:14px;color:#1f8ac0;width:26px;content:"";box-sizing:border-box}@media only screen and (max-width:1231px){.container.plain.shop-letter .shops{margin-bottom:30px;column-count:3;-moz-column-count:3;-webkit-column-count:3}}@media only screen and (max-width:767px){.container.plain.shop-letter{padding-left:95px}.container.plain.shop-letter .brands,.container.plain.shop-letter .shops{column-count:2;-moz-column-count:2;-webkit-column-count:2;column-gap:40px;-moz-column-gap:40px;-webkit-column-gap:40px}}@media only screen and (max-width:480px){.container.plain.shop-letter{padding-left:15px}.container.plain.shop-letter .letter{position:static;top:auto;left:auto;margin-bottom:15px}}